babel-plugin-transform-mui-imports

0.2.0 • Public • Published

babel-plugin-transform-mui-imports npm

A plugin to make authoring with MUI components efficient, both for humans and bundlers.

Here's why:

✍️ What you write 👏 What your bundler sees
import {
  AppBar,
  List, ListItem, ListItemAction,
  makeStyles
} from "@material-ui/core";
import { Add } from '@material-ui/icons';
import AppBar from "@material-ui/core/esm/AppBar";
import List from "@material-ui/core/esm/List";
import ListItem from "@material-ui/core/esm/ListItem";
import ListItemAction from "@material-ui/core/esm/ListItemAction";
import { makeStyles } from "@material-ui/core/esm/styles";
import Add from "@material-ui/icons/esm/Add";

Installation

  1. Get it from npm:
npm i babel-plugin-transform-mui-imports
  1. Put it in your Babel config:
{ "plugins": ["transform-mui-imports"] }

Try it out on ASTExplorer

Readme

Keywords

none

Package Sidebar

Install

npm i babel-plugin-transform-mui-imports

Weekly Downloads

81

Version

0.2.0

License

MIT

Unpacked Size

3.66 kB

Total Files

3

Last publish

Collaborators

  • developit